Viewing a Spectrum Table

Click on the

button on the local toolbar. The spectrum

table displays voltage, current, active power and reactive

power harmonic components both in percent of the
fundamental and in natural units, and phase angles between
the harmonic voltage and current.

To change a phase, click on the window with the right mouse
button, select “Options...”, check the phase you want
displayed, and then click OK.

Viewing Synchronized Waveforms

If you have a number of devices with synchronized clocks, you
can view waveforms recorded at different locations in one
window. PAS synchronizes the time axes for different
waveforms so they could be displayed in a single plot.

To get synchronized waveforms:
